I have two problems:

1. I just installed Firefox 3.6.1.15 on my computer at work. When I try to import my Internet Explorer 8.0.6001.1870CO favorites, Firefox crashes. I was able to import all of the other Internet Explorer settings.

2. I've created four crash reports, but cannot access them by going to about:crashes in Firefox. The links to the crash reports are there, but Firefox times out trying to access them.

Please advise.

There must be something wrong with the crash report servers this morning, I couldn't pull up a report when I tried about an hour ago. It ran the 5 minutes of re-trying and gave me Oh noes!

Try getting your Favorites into Firefox this way.
In IE: - File > Import/Export - Export to HTML file
then in Firefox:
Bookmarks > Organize Bookmarks -> Import & Backup - Import HTML... = From HTML file

Your suggestd workaround did the trick. Thanks. I would like to know why Firefox crashed though.

more options

You're welcome. I suspect the "import" function has a problem with IE7, 8, & 9 versions or the Favorites folder set is to large or some multiple folder setup's users may be using is causing a problem in Firefox. Hard to track down eaxctly why it happens, because most users only do the "import" once.
